Tajikistan Highlights Women’s Empowerment at UN CSW Event

On March 11, 2026, on the sidelines of the 70th session of the UN Commission on the Status of Women, Nigina Alizoda, deputy minister of foreign affairs of the Republic of Tajikistan, participated in and addressed an event titled “The Vital Role of Women: Building Alliances for Empowerment.”
In her remarks, Alizoda emphasized that women’s empowerment is a key factor in sustainable development, contributing to stronger societies, economic growth and stability.
She noted that strengthening women’s rights and opportunities is a priority area of state policy in Tajikistan and that women’s participation across different sectors of society has expanded in recent years.
Alizoda also reaffirmed Tajikistan’s readiness to continue cooperation with international partners to advance the United Nations 2030 Agenda for Sustainable Development and promote gender equality.
